Today is an exceptionally sad day as family, friends, and fans of the late Linda "PRO" Mkhize begin to say their goodbyes to the rap icon after he passed away last week Wednesday. His memorial will be held later today at the Newtown Music Factory where his life will be celebrated through music.

Throughout the week, fans and colleagues have been sharing memories of the rapper commemorating his strong legacy. Some archive material of the rapper has surfaced in the past few days as fellow artists share their past (sometimes unreleased) work with him, and with that, another freestyle has been added to the count. PRO is pictured freestyling in what he says is his office, presumably the Bentey Records working space back then (2010), with his former manager Mpho Bentey pictured in the background behind him. Yet again, we see an emcee who's true to the art of freestyling as he pieces together words on the go while the beat plays on in the background. The best part of it all is how much fun you can see he's having as he sharpens his pen through rhyme. The industry has indeed lost a giant who has impacted a whole era of rap and single-handedly endorsed ghetto dreams the country over with his being. Siyalila kodwa sizo duduzeka.
